Understanding Latency

Latency refers to the time delay that occurs when data travels from its source to its destination. It is typically measured in milliseconds (ms) and can have a significant impact on the performance and reliability of various systems. Latency is a concern in several scenarios:

  • Telecommunications: High latency can result in poor call quality and lag during video conferencing.
  • Financial Trading: In the world of high-frequency trading, even milliseconds of latency can lead to significant losses.
  • Healthcare: Telemedicine applications require low latency to ensure real-time communication between healthcare providers and patients.
  • Gaming: Gamers demand low latency to maintain responsiveness and competitiveness in online games.

Latency can be caused by various factors, including network congestion, processing delays, and signal propagation time. It is a challenge that needs to be addressed to ensure optimal performance in modern applications.
